>Assume a fire alarm detection system. 10 smoke detectors are connected in
>series on a loop and both ends of the loop is connected to the fire alarm
>panel. Shielded cable is used and the shield is connected through the whole
>loop.
>
>So, how do we carry out the surge test on the loop? The alarm panel and the
>detectors are all EUTs.
>
>As far as I understand IEC61000-4-5:1995 chapter 7.5, I will insert an
extra
>20 meter shielded cable between each detectors and then I will drive the
>surge pulse onto the shield in order to test one of the detectors. Then I
>move the extra 20m cable to the next detector and surge test it.
>
>If this is correct, why can't we just put the surge pulse onto the shielded
>loop and assume that the whole loop was tested at once?

You haven't said which product EMC standard you are applying. This
matter should have been made clear in that standard. If it isn't, you
should press for an amendment to clarify it.
